Output 73f44c8612079d00fa0ae923e8bafd70c7efa78bb19aad75dfc7512283583629:233

value
445230
script pubkey
OP_0 OP_PUSHBYTES_20 376e1d12905bfb1d3a96c01650c91f1826601e0e
address
bc1qxahp6y5st0a36w5kcqt9pjglrqnxq8swl306zj
transaction
73f44c8612079d00fa0ae923e8bafd70c7efa78bb19aad75dfc7512283583629
confirmations
48426
spent
true